Web29 jul. 2024 · Benign hyperattenuating renal cysts are also known as hyperdense renal cysts. Epidemiology. They are frequently found in patients with either acquired cystic … Web2 jan. 2024 · On unenhanced MR, well defined homogeneous masses which are hyperintense on T1 (around 2.5x normal parenchymal intensity) or well defined masses with T2 signal intensity similar to CSF are considered benign. Web3 okt. 2024 · Simple cysts, also known as individual cysts, are benign and don't cause any damage to the kidneys. There is an inherited condition called polycystic kidney disease (PKD), which results in multiple cysts and enlargement of the kidneys. This is uncommon but may result in kidney failure.
